About the show

Canadian indie-folk music band The Fugitives make a long-awaited return to the UK this summer with a concert at Montgomery Town Hall as part of a two-week UK tour to support their new self-titled album.


The Vancouver-based band were formed in 2005 and have released seven albums. They’ve been nominated for a JUNO, as well as seven Canadian Folk Music Awards, including Best Vocal Group, Best Ensemble, and Best Songwriter. Having toured heavily across Canada, the UK and the EU for two decades, they’ve been awarded the Best Folk Album of the Year by the German Music Critics’ Association, performed at Glastonbury and most major folk festivals. They were a 2020 Globe & Mail Top Arts Pick of the Year.


The band, who were a huge hit when they played Montgomery on their tour in 2024, bring brilliant musicianship, top-notch songwriting, complex vocal harmonies and a funny, uplifting vibe to their live performances.
